As discussed target spraying winter barley in window Sat 11/5 to Wed 15/5. Recommendation: Combitop 5.4Kg/ha (25Kg/11.5ac) Proline 0.46L/ha (1L/5.5ac) Credo 1.1L/ha (5L/11.5ac) + Axial Pro 0.6L/ha (3L/12.5ac)
Got this done yesterday hopefully gate closed until harvest
